AspireIQ Overview

AspireIQ is a mature influencer marketing platform built for structured, long‑term creator programs. It emphasizes relationship management, centralized workflows, and detailed campaign reporting for brands investing heavily in creator partnerships.

Strengths of AspireIQ

  • Robust influencer relationship CRM for managing long‑term collaborations.
  • Advanced campaign workflows with approvals, briefs, and content tracking.
  • Strong integrations with ecommerce and marketing stacks.
  • Detailed performance analytics suited to large campaigns.
  • Support and onboarding tailored to enterprise processes.

Limitations of AspireIQ

  • Pricing often targets larger budgets, less friendly for small teams.
  • Feature depth can introduce complexity and onboarding time.
  • May feel heavy for one‑off campaigns or simple tests.
  • Contract‑based structure can reduce flexibility when scaling down.
Key Insight

*AspireIQ is powerful when your influencer marketing resembles a full CRM‑driven program rather than occasional collaborations.*

Collabstr Overview

Collabstr operates as a creator marketplace where influencers list services and brands purchase content or campaigns. It prioritizes speed and simplicity, making it easy to launch quick collaborations without complex software.

Strengths of Collabstr

  • Marketplace model enables fast brand–creator matching.
  • Fixed‑price packages reduce negotiation friction.
  • Escrow‑style payments add transactional security.
  • Low setup effort and minimal learning curve.
  • Useful for testing influencer marketing with small budgets.

Limitations of Collabstr

  • Less emphasis on deep audience analytics compared with full platforms.
  • Limited automation for complex multi‑wave campaigns.
  • Creator quality and fit can vary across marketplace listings.
  • Not optimized for sophisticated reporting and attribution workflows.
Key Insight

*Collabstr excels at quick transactions, not necessarily at powering a data‑rich, always‑on influencer program.*

Pricing Breakdown

When comparing AspireIQ vs Collabstr vs Flinque, pricing structures matter as much as raw feature sets. Costs affect experimentation, scaling speed, and how easily teams justify expanding influencer programs across channels.

  • AspireIQ pricing follows a tiered, contract‑based SaaS model with custom quotes that scale by features, usage, and support needs.
  • Collabstr pricing is marketplace‑oriented with fees tied to individual projects and platform transactions.
  • Flinque pricing is flat and transparent at 50 USD monthly, or 25 USD per month on an annual plan.

AspireIQ’s tiered structure can offer rich capabilities but requires higher commitment and approvals. Upgrade paths typically involve moving into larger tiers, often with expanded analytics, user seats, and integrations for complex organizations.

Collabstr’s project‑based cost structure is accessible. You pay largely as you launch collaborations. However, spending can become unpredictable at scale because each order or package contributes separately to your overall budget.
